Hawaiian Roll Grilled Cheese Recipe
This Hawaiian Roll Grilled Cheese recipe features soft, sweet King’s Hawaiian rolls layered with melted cheddar cheese and a savory garlic herb butter, baked to golden perfection. Perfect as a fun appetizer or a cozy snack, these mini sandwiches offer a delightful blend of sweet and savory flavors that pair wonderfully with tomato soup.

Sandwich Ingredients
- King’s Hawaiian Original Hawaiian Sweet Rolls – 1 package (12 rolls)
- Sliced cheddar cheese – enough to layer on each sandwich (approximately 12 slices)
Garlic Herb Butter
- 4 tbsp unsalted butter, softened
- 1/2 tsp dried oregano
- 1/2 tsp garlic powder
- 1/2 tbsp dried parsley
- Prepare Garlic Herb Butter: In a small bowl, combine the softened butter with oregano, garlic powder, and parsley. Mix thoroughly until all the herbs and spices are evenly incorporated into the butter.
- Slice Rolls: Separate the King’s Hawaiian Original Hawaiian Sweet Rolls individually. Then, carefully cut each roll into thirds horizontally to create three thin slices per roll, perfect for mini sandwiches.
- Butter the Rolls: Spread a generous layer of the garlic herb butter onto each slice of roll, ensuring even coverage for maximum flavor.
- Assemble Sandwiches: Place a slice of cheddar cheese between two buttered roll slices to form mini grilled cheese sandwiches. Arrange the assembled sandwiches on a baking sheet lined with parchment paper or foil for easy cleanup.
- Bake: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C). Bake the sandwiches on the baking sheet for 20-25 minutes, flipping them halfway through the cooking time to ensure even browning and melting of the cheese.
- Serve: Remove from the oven once golden brown and the cheese is melted. Serve warm, optionally alongside a bowl of tomato soup for dipping.
Notes
- You can prep the sandwiches 30-60 minutes ahead of time but serve them warm for best flavor and texture.
- Store any leftovers in an airtight container or Ziploc bag in the refrigerator and consume within 3-4 days.
- Feel free to experiment with different cheeses like mozzarella or pepper jack for varied flavor profiles.
- For a crispier exterior, you can broil the sandwiches for 1-2 minutes at the end of baking, watching carefully to avoid burning.
